Scott,
What kind of effect on the buy rates did those cable "black boxes" through the 90’s do your think? I myself watched every wrestling ppv from 1990 – 2000 on one of those, and so did all the other wrestling fans I knew in my area. Growing up in a rural area, that means this was just a small sampling, but 10 of us skipping out on paying for a $25 ppv but watching it anyway means the companies missed out on $250 in a town of around 500 people.
So do you think this type of thing is overlooked when reflecting back on buy rates vs. excitement or buzz around a show?
Nah, I don’t think it was a huge factor, any more than people getting together for PPV parties was or piracy is today. I know that if there was a PPV I wanted to buy enough, I’d buy it, despite having access to many alternative options through most of the Monday Night wars. And today I’m happy to pay $10 / month for the WWE Network.
